Viewers' Emotions: Nostalgia and Recognition
"What a fantastic series!" — opens the reflective note from Maria, a viewer who discovered a mirror of her youth in "World! Friendship! Chewing Gum!" Every scene resonated with her personal experiences, and the characters appeared as if they had stepped out from the screens of her childhood.
Childhood in the 90s:
"Dad would shout — where are you going, sweetheart, it's autumn outside, put on your tights!" — recalls Maria as she reminisces about how photographs taken in the "entrance hall" became a clever way to preserve her personal style, despite her parents’ directives.
Youth in an Era of Change:
Anticipation, gaming consoles, "Mortal Kombat" — these elements encapsulate the atmosphere of the 90s. Even in the weirdest situations, teenagers managed to adapt, creating memories that years later appear both amusing and poignant.

The Power of Memories: Discussions and Comments
Maria's reflections ignited vibrant discussions among readers, who began sharing their own stories paralleling the series' atmosphere:
- Warm pantaloons and leg warmers: Many reminisce about the essential winter accessories that were removed during celebrations in the nearest hallway or park.
- Skirts with slits and creases: Fashion experiments that left parents aghast but eventually blossomed into staples of teenage culture.
Every comment unfolds a unique narrative of the struggle for style and freedom in a time of transformation.
